The faculty members at Erie 1 BOCES Potter Career & Technical Center have selected Austin White, a senior from Hamburg High School, as their featured student of the month for October. Austin is currently enrolled in a Web Technology & Game Programming course under the instruction of Linda Rohloff.
Austin was selected by the staff and administration from the BOCES career center because he has shown significant growth during the past two years. He produces quality work, assists other students and goes above and beyond what is expected. Upon graduation, Austin plans to attend Rochester Institute of Technology majoring in game design with an ultimate goal of securing a position as a software designer or game programmer.
As part of the public education model, during the normal school day, Erie 1 BOCES offers more than 25 career and technical programs to high school students in Erie County.
